Complaints Procedure
Making a Complaint
(a) A complaint is any allegation of:-
(i) breach of the Alliance of Professional Window Fabricators Limited's code of conduct or
(ii) any other inappropriate conduct on the part of a member of the Alliance prejudicial to the Alliance or its members or likely to bring them into disrepute.
(b) A complaint may be made by a client of any member of the Alliance or by a Principal member or Associate member of the Alliance against another.
(b) The person and/or organisation against whom the complaint is made must be named and be a member of the Alliance at the time of the complaint being made.
(c) The complaint must be made in writing.
Complaints that do not meet the criteria above will not be heard.
What will happen next?
1. We will send you a letter acknowledging receipt of your complaint within 7 days of receiving it, enclosing a copy of this procedure. We may ask you to confirm or explain details of your complaint.
2. We will then investigate your complaint. This will normally involve passing your complaint to one of the Principal members, who will review your matter file and speak to the Alliance member concerned and investigate the matter in full.
3. The Alliance will write to the member concerned with details of the complaint asking for comments on the allegations made. The member will be asked to respond within 14 days.
4. The Alliance will collate all information gathered and will send you a detailed written reply to your complaint, including its suggestions for resolving the matter, within 21 days of sending you the acknowledgement letter.
5. At this stage, if you are still not satisfied, you should contact us again and we will arrange for another Principal member or Member of the Alliance unconnected with the matter or at the Alliance's discretion an independent expert or mediator to review the Alliance's decision.
6. We will write to you within 7 days of the end of the review confirming our final position on your complaint and explaining our reasons.
7. If we have to change any of the time scales above we will let you know and explain why.
